Compared with the surrounding large cities, such as Tianzhi, Shanglin, and Tongsheng, the city of Lindu is taller and thicker, and its moat is also much deeper and wider.
It is the largest city besides Omiya Kyoto Castle and Taisho Raku Castle, with high walls and thick walls, making it easy to defend but difficult to attack.
Moreover, after so many days of preparation, the city walls were further reinforced, the moat was dredged again, and the city was fully equipped with war supplies. The 30,000 soldiers had been trained for a long time. Apart from psychological factors, everything else was not much worse than the large number of imperial guards.
Less than 300 miles east of Luolin County is the Luoxi Prefecture City, which is guarded by Prince Zhao Jian of Da Zheng and 20,000 imperial troops. If there is an emergency, they can rush to Lindu to provide assistance within two days.
Emperor Taisho Zhao Zheng has already ordered that the 30,000 troops of General Jing Zhaoheng of Jingdong Prefecture and the 16,000 black turban troops of General Qiu Jie of Yongning Prefecture can launch an attack on the Kyoto Acropolis at any time to disrupt and distract the Imperial Guards from attacking Lindu Prefecture.
The two sides entered a battle situation that was about to break out.
Everyone was watching. If Lin Feng's 60,000 troops attacked Lindu City and the battle became a stalemate, Zhao Zheng would launch an attack on Kyoto City.
This made it difficult for Lin Feng to take care of both ends and he could not let go and attack the Lindu City.
Three days later, Lin Feng's 20,000 troops had set up camp less than five miles away from Lindu City.
His camp was set up in the southwest of Lindu City, while Zhang Chang's 10,000-man army turned around and set up camp in the northwest of Lindu City.
Li Donglai and Lin Qiaomei's 30,000 troops arrived in the southeast of Lindu City from the south, and the two armies merged into one camp.
An army of 60,000 surrounded the city of Lindu from three directions.
The main task of Li Donglai and Lin Qiaomei's 30,000 people is to cut off the support troops from Luolin County and Jingdong Prefecture.
However, it also gave Luo Yunfei a way out, which was the east gate of Lindu City.
If Luo Yunfei cannot withstand the pressure, he can withdraw his troops from the east gate.
This is called showing leniency, or leaving a way out, so as to avoid a life-and-death fight with the enemy.
Lin Feng knew very well that with his own army of more than 60,000 people, it was not enough to surround the powerful city of Lindu Prefecture, so he could only make the current deployment.
Lin Feng’s goal was very clear, which was to defeat the enemy and not fight to the death.
We are all from the same clan, so why fight to the death? As long as you retreat, it will be fine.
It is best to force the enemy into a dead end and then surrender to the Dazong. The Dazong court will only punish the main culprits and core members, and their soldiers are still the kind-hearted people of the Dazong.
This would be the ideal outcome of the rebellion.
This is also the ideal way to quell the rebellion that Lin Feng has conceived in his mind.
